Supplementary Figure 5: Detailed analysis of selection and activation responses in thymocytes with transgenic expression of a TCR.

From: Intrinsic CD4+ T cell sensitivity and response to a pathogen are set and sustained by avidity for thymic and peripheral complexes of self peptide and MHC

Supplementary Figure 5

(a) Identification of post-selection (TCRhiCD69+ thymocytes) from total viable LLO56 and LLO118 thymocytes, representative of at least three experiments. (b) Frequencies of NK (CD3-NK1.1+), NKT (CD3+NK1.1+), and γδ T cells (GL3+) among DN thymocytes. Data are representative of analyses of three mice from two experiments. (c) Gradual emergence of LLO56 and LLO118 responses during the DP to CD4SP thymocyte transition (top plots, labeled 1 through 5; DN thymocytes gated out for clarity). PMA + ionomycin-induced IL-2 responses (bottom left, numbers indicate % IL-2+ cells) and ERK phosphorylation after 3 minute PMA stimulation (bottom right, red and blue numbers indicate LLO56 and LLO118 pERK MFI, respectively) are presented. Data are representative of at least three experiments. (d) PMA + ionomycin-induced intracellular IL-2 responses of CD4+ T cells transgenically expressing the AND TCR on H2b or H2k MHC haplotype backgrounds representative of three experiments. (e) Analysis of cell survival-associated markers among LLO56 and LLO118 thymocyte subsets and mature CD4+ T cells, representative of two or three experiments. Bar graphs depict means ± SEM, with statistical analyses done using unpaired two-tailed Student's t tests. *P < 0.0001.
